Crispy Air Fryer Stuffed Chicken Cutlets

These air fryer stuffed chicken cutlets are crispy on the outside, juicy inside, and filled with melty cheese. A quick, high-protein, low-carb meal that’s perfect for easy weeknight dinners or meal prep.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Servings: 4
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: American

Ingredients
  

  • 2 large chicken breasts
  • 1 cup mozzarella cheese shredded
  • 2 tablespoons cream cheese
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1 egg
  • 1 cup almond flour
  • ½ cup crushed pork rinds or low-carb breadcrumbs
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• Cooking spray or olive oil spray

Method
 

  1. Step 1: Prepare the Chicken
  2. Slice each chicken breast carefully to create a pocket without cutting all the way through.
  3. Step 2: Make the Filling
  4. In a bowl, mix mozzarella cheese, cream cheese, garlic powder, and a little black pepper.
  5. Step 3: Stuff the Chicken
  6. Fill each chicken pocket with the cheese mixture. Secure with toothpicks if needed.
  7. Step 4: Prepare the Coating
  8. In one bowl, beat the egg.
  9. In another bowl, mix almond flour, crushed pork rinds, paprika,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
  10. Step 5: Coat the Chicken
  11. Dip each stuffed chicken breast into the egg, then coat evenly in the breadcrumb mixture.
  12. Step 6: Air Fry
  13. Preheat the air fryer to 190°C (375°F).
  14. Spray the basket lightly with oil.
  15. Place the stuffed chicken cutlets in the basket and spray the tops lightly with oil.
  16. Air fry for 16–20 minutes, flipping halfway through, until golden brown and fully cooked.

Nutritional Information (Per Serving) 

Approximate values based on 1 stuffed chicken cutlet
  • Calories: 360–420 kcal
  • Protein: 32–40 g
  • Fat: 22–28 g
  • Total Carbohydrates: 4–7 g
  • Net Carbs (keto-friendly): 3–5 g
  • Fiber: 1–2 g
  • Sugar: < 1 g

Quick Insight

This recipe is high in protein and low in carbs, making it a great option for keto, low-carb, and balanced family meals. The chicken provides lean protein, while the cheese and coating add satisfying fats that keep you full for longer.
Note: Exact nutrition may vary depending on cheese type, coating amount, and portion size.
